Copy.ai vs Writesonic (2026): winner by job, not a cheaper-writer trophy

Copy.ai wins GTM workflows — research an account, draft the first touch. Writesonic wins SEO and AI-search volume — articles, audits, prompts you will track. They are not interchangeable, and the $29 versus $79 sticker is usually the wrong reason to choose.

GTM workflows dressed up as a writing tool.

Copy.ai outgrew the headline-generator era. The current product is a go-to-market workflow engine: pull in account context, enrich it, and spit out emails, one-pagers, or briefings a BDR can actually send. Both products will draft a paragraph. That is where the overlap ends, and it is why 'Copy.ai vs Writesonic' is a bad 2026 question if you have not named the job. Researching an account and drafting the first touch, and shipping a calendar of SEO or AI-search pages, are different seats. Mixing them up is how you buy Writesonic Starter because Copy.ai felt 'too sales' — or stay on Copy.ai Chat and wonder why 15 articles a month never appeared.

The public bills, in one place

Copy.ai Chat is $29 a month or $24 billed annually ($288/year) with 5 seats and unlimited words in chat. Growth is $1,000 a month billed $12,000 a year — 75 seats, 20K workflow credits. Expansion is $2,000. Scale is $3,000. Enterprise is a quote. That is copy.ai/pricing, checked 20 September 2026 — the same ladder as Copy.ai pricing and is Copy.ai worth it. Chat is not the workflow platform. Confirm checkout.

Writesonic Starter is $79 a month billed annually (the page prints a $240/year save). Basic is $199. Growth is $399. Enterprise is custom. Monthly billing exists; official FAQ: annual saves 20%. Starter includes 15 AI articles a month, 10 site audits (100 pages each), and 50 AI-search prompts tracked daily. That is writesonic.com/pricing, checked 20 September 2026 — the same shape as Writesonic pricing and is Writesonic worth it. The product on that page is SEO + GEO, not a $29 headline generator. Confirm the cart.

Buy Copy.ai if the expensive part is the first touch

Copy.ai earns the 2026 GTM seat when someone will build a workflow once: pull the account, enrich it, draft the email a BDR will still rewrite. Chat at $24 a month billed annually is a real 5-seat taste of the words. Growth at $1,000 is the workflow desk. Buy Writesonic if the expensive part is the publish calendar

Writesonic earns the seat when an editor will cut a calendar of SEO or AI-search pages: 15 articles on Starter, 25 on Basic, 50 on Growth, plus the prompt-tracking desk the 2026 pricing page actually sells. Skip Writesonic if the leak is a first-touch workflow. Skip it if nobody edits. You are paying to pollute your own domain. Skip it if ChatGPT Plus plus a human outline already ships the calendar. Skip it if brand voice is the bottleneck — Jasper, then the writing ranking.
